Overview: Train from Stansted Mountfitchet to Ashford
Trains from Stansted Mountfitchet to Ashford run on average 8 times per day, taking around 1h 40m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at $82 (€67) if you book in advance.
The earliest train runs at 05:02, the last at 17:20. The fastest train covers the 59 miles (96 km) distance in 1h 35m.
